NR25 7JS is a mixed residential area on Dragway, 0.9km from Glandford in North Norfolk. Administratively it sits within Coastal ward and the North Norfolk const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in NR25, NR25 7JS offers a popular retirement area with older residents and low crime. The daytime character shifts — mainly white, agricultural workforce, on the edges of smaller towns. Average age 61 — this is a predominantly retired and pre-retirement community, with very low mobility and high owner-occupation. 82%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Property: Prices average £592k.

Census 2021 statistics for NR25 7JS are sourced from Output Area E00135937 (shared with 15 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
